Edwin O. Smith has gone 6-1 against Bristol Eastern recently and they'll look to pad the win column further on Friday. The Panthers will welcome the Lancers at 6:00 p.m. Edwin O. Smith's offense hasn't had much luck over their past three matchups, but Friday's contest will give them a chance to turn things around.
Edwin O. Smith is headed into the game out to prove that what happened against Newington on Saturday (when they were outscored in every quarter) was just a minor bump in the road. The Panthers were dealt a 44-7 loss at the hands of the Nor'easters. The Panthers were in a tough position after the first half, with the score already sitting at 29-7.
Meanwhile, after low-scoring totals in their previous four contest, Bristol Eastern brought some dynamite into their most recent matchup. They took their game on Saturday with ease, bagging a 38-8 victory over RHAM. With the Lancers ahead 26-0 at the half, the contest was all but over already.
Edwin O. Smith's defeat dropped their record down to 2-5. As for Bristol Eastern, their win (their first of the season) made their record 1-6.
Edwin O. Smith won a matchup that couldn't have been any closer in their previous meeting back in November of 2024, slipping by Bristol Eastern 21-20. One of the biggest obstacles the team faced in that game was the Lancers' Lincoln Bashaw, who rushed for 198 yards and a pair of TDs.
